EPA’s Tailpipe Emissions Rule Rides Roughshod Over Our Freedoms
The EPA‘s latest tailpipe emissions rule will force automakers to shift production from gasoline-powered vehicles and hybrids to electric vehicles. Even if these emissions standards were enforced, coal and natural gas still make up 60% of the power grid, so electricity for these vehicles is not emissions-free. The U.S. electric grid cannot support EVs in quantities mandated by the EPA. This executive branch overreach should be opposed.
